At last night's meeting, Selectmen James B. Stanton and Roger W. Deal approved the appointment of Joseph Connelly as interim town administrator. Mr. Connelly left his position as interim superintendent of the Boylston-Berlin Regional School District June 30. "This takes a little pressure off," said Mr. Stanton. The board has been searching for a replacement since November and has interviewed five candidates. "We're being very selective," explained Mr. Stanton. "We are requiring previous municipal experience, which is limiting the number of qualified candidates." "Sue (Olsen) knows everything about the position, and we don't want to be training someone new for the first year," said Mr. Stanton. "We want someone to come in and start tackling things right away." "Right now, we are in a situation where there are more positions than qualified people," he said. Ms. Olsen, who has worked for the town for 16 years, had intended to retire in April. Since then, she has worked two days a week, instead of four. "Sue has been trying to fit 50 hours of work into 15," explained Mr. Stanton, "and that's not fair to her." Mr. Connelly seems like a good fit for the position, at least temporarily, said the Boylston selectmen. "It is important that Joe knows the folks in town and has had a positive impact on the town," said Mr. Deal. "Although he's never had municipal experience, he certainly has had management responsibilities as superintendent." Mr. Connelly is set to begin work Aug. 4 on what Mr. Stanton expects to be a six-month contract with the option of continuing it if necessary. Selectmen interviewed one potential replacement Friday. Ms. Olsen will continue part-time through August, when she finally gets to retire. "I'm looking forward to it," she said. |
